dewanship
/ˈdjuːʃɪpʃɪp/Definitions
1. noun
A ship’s sail or the act of sailing.
“The crew’s dewanship was crucial in navigating the stormy waters.”
1. noun
A ship’s sail or the act of sailing.
“The crew’s dewanship was crucial in navigating the stormy waters.”